In Los Angeles, Noah Newman became entangled in a sophisticated scam orchestrated by a project developer named Sienna Beall, who exploited his desire to prove himself. The deception, which involved fake project documents, shell companies, and fraudulent payment channels, led to financial ruin. His parents, Sharon and Nick, raced to LA to help him, uncovering the scam with the help of Detective Burrow and a mysterious risk advisor named Roger Howard. The family successfully cornered Sienna, who was arrested after a critical mistake and a timely intervention by Howard, leaving Noah to confront his impulsiveness and the Newman family to relearn the importance of trust and unity.

The Scammer’s Modus Operandi

Sienna Beall’s scam was designed to exploit Noah Newman’s desire for a shortcut to success. She presented a seemingly perfect investment opportunity with forged permits, fake land funds, and a fabricated network of connections. Her strategy was to apply time pressure and insert strict penalty clauses to force Noah into quickly transferring deposits through untraceable payment channels. The scheme was not just about money; it was about preying on Noah’s pride and his need to escape the shadow of his family’s name.
